✦ Synopsis
The line profiles of La, Ca II K and Mg IIk were measured with the spectrometer of the 'Laboratoire de Physique Stellaire et Plan6taire' on board of OSO-8. The results of these measurements are presented. * Mitteilungen aus dem Kiepenheuer-Institut Nr. 181.
